Output 63a144f5f1a45858be82a29b9b6896c4476da01e5dc53df7ba47796a87fd41dc:3

value
3890049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56019f8ab3cb4850866794749e6936d79cc28905 OP_EQUAL
address
39XmypjV3cnbnHTN9ffCdaZ6g1MX3ifHh1
transaction
63a144f5f1a45858be82a29b9b6896c4476da01e5dc53df7ba47796a87fd41dc
spent
true